Michael Kayode, an Italian right-back for Brentford, is the subject of interest from multiple clubs, including Man City, because of his impressive form. The 21-year-old first joined Brentford on loan from Fiorentina, and the transfer became permanent in July 2025 for a fee of approximately €17-18 million. It is reported that Bayern Munich, Juventus, and Inter Milan are also observing him. It is understood that Man City are closely observing his development as they search for a new right-back for a possible summer transfer. Newcastle are also monitoring the player and had previously watched him during his period at Fiorentina. Additionally, Tottenham have a long-standing interest in Kayode, and the club's head coach, Thomas Frank, knows the player from his period as Brentford's manager at the time Kayode first came to England. Kayode has 8 caps for Italy U21, a contract with Brentford that lasts until June 2030, and has made 20 Premier League appearances this season. Transfermarkt estimates his current market value to be €27 million. It was reported that in late 2024, before his transfer to Brentford, Liverpool was considering making a €25 million bid.
